不可变性是智能合约的一项基本属性,意味着一旦合约代码被部署到区块链上,就无法再被更改。这种特性在保护智能合约的安全性方面发挥了重要作用。智能合约如同一种自动化的交易协议,其透明性和自执行的特性使得参与者无需相互信任即可完成交易。由于合约代码在部署后不
发布时间:2026/5/21 2:38
智能合约是一种自执行的合约,具有不可更改性和透明性的特点。随着其使用的普及,各种安全漏洞逐渐显现。在开发和部署智能合约的过程中,严谨的源代码审计显得尤为重要。利用源代码审计工具是识别和修复漏洞的有效手段。以下将介绍如何运用这些工具进行智能合约的安全检
发布时间:2026/5/21 2:08
在更新或升级智能合约过程中,需要重视多方面的安全因素。由于智能合约一旦部署便不可更改,因此在设计和实施初期阶段以及后续的更改过程中,都必须持续关注潜在的安全风险。
代码审计是一个不可忽视的环节。对于新版本的智能合约,进行全面的代码审计能够帮助识
短地址攻击是一种影响智能合约安全性的攻击方式,其主要通过利用地址解析的漏洞进行欺骗。智能合约在执行时依赖特定的地址来进行资金转移或调用其他合约的功能。在这里,攻击者可以利用地址的简化形式,造成合法合约和恶意合约之间的混淆,从而引发不可预料的损失。
发布时间:2026/5/21 1:08
在智能合约中,随机数生成是一个关键且复杂的部分。由于智能合约的运行环境是公开的,任何参与者都可以观察到合约的状态和行为,这使得随机数的生成更加困难。执行环境的透明性要求产生的任何随机数都不应受到操控,确保其不可预见性和公平性。常见的随机数生成方法包括
发布时间:2026/5/21 0:38
在区块链智能合约的开发和部署中,调用外部合约常常是必不可少的。这种操作可以极大地提升合约的灵活性和功能性,但随之而来的安全隐患也需认真对待。通过以下几种方式,可以有效降低调用外部合约时产生的安全问题的风险。外部合约的行为和逻辑不容易被当前合约的开发
发布时间:2026/5/21 0:08